Shifted Termination Assay (STA) |
|
Shifted Termination Assay (STA) is a proprietary technology that uses uniquely designed primers, a mixture of modified enzymes and specially synthesized nucleotides. The STA reaction recognizes wild type or mutant target sequences and selectively extends detection primers with 1 to 20 labeled nucleotides. This extension is repeated 20 times to enrich the mutation signal and generate various lengths of primer extension products. The extended STA products are analyzed with a sequencer using fragment analysis software. The STA technology detects mutations in multiple genes as well as different types of mutations (point mutations, deletions and insertions) in the same tube.
